Phần mềm dự đoán tỷ số bóng đá sử dụng các thuật toán học máy để phân tích dữ liệu từ các trận đấu trước đó và dự đoán kết quả của các trận đấu tương lai. Các thuật toán này có thể bao gồm học máy giám sát (supervised learning), học máy không giám sát (